About a week ago, I went to Turner Hall Ballroom to see the Made in Milwaukee show. November 22, 2008. There were a bunch of performances. Of course, one of my favorites, the Rusty P's. God, I love their stuff. Great beat, great lyrics, great energy. I never bore of them and they always get me moving.
The main performance was Brother Ali. I had never heard of him, really. Except for this event. I was absolutely blown away. Completely. You know, the kind of wave of energy, where you can't stop gawking, then smiling, then giggling, then nodding in agreement. What power. The beats just taking control of my every movement. He just took over. It was like falling in love...instantly. I've felt this before at a show. It was Def Harmonic. Many, many moons ago. I hadn't heard of them either. But once Leah started singing, my mouth just dropped. Then my body started moving, then I started smiling. I thought, this is love, for sure. You must know what I'm talking about.
